Cornell Dubilier Electronics (CDE) SLPX101M420A3P3
- Part Number:
- SLPX101M420A3P3
- Manufacturer:
- Cornell Dubilier Electronics (CDE)
- Ventron No:
- 277296-SLPX101M420A3P3
- Description:
- CAP ALUM 100UF 20% 420V SNAP
- Datasheet:
- SLPX101M420A3P3
Cornell Dubilier Electronics (CDE) SLPX101M420A3P3 technical specifications, attributes, parameters and parts with similar specifications to Cornell Dubilier Electronics (CDE) SLPX101M420A3P3.
- Factory Lead Time24 Weeks
- MountThrough Hole
- Mounting TypeThrough Hole
- Package / CaseRadial, Can - Snap-In
- Dielectric MaterialALUMINUM (WET)
- Operating Temperature-25°C~85°C
- PackagingBulk
- SeriesSLPX
- Published2016
- Size / Dimension0.866Dia 22.00mm
- Tolerance±20%
- JESD-609 Codee3
- Pbfree Codeyes
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ations2
- ECCN CodeEAR99
- Terminal FinishTin (Sn)
- ApplicationsGeneral Purpose
- Voltage - Rated420V
- Capacitance100μF
- Terminal Pitch10mm
- Lead Pitch10.0076mm
- Capacitor TypeALUMINUM ELECTROLYTIC CAPACITOR
- ESR (Equivalent Series Resistance)1.99Ohm @ 120Hz
- Lead Spacing0.394 10.00mm
- Rated (DC) Voltage (URdc)420V
- Lifetime @ Temp3000 Hrs @ 85°C
- Leakage Current0.61482mA
- Ripple Current970mA
- PolarizationPolar
- Life (Hours)3000 hours
- Ripple Current @ Low Frequency970mA @ 120Hz
- Ripple Current @ High Frequency1.43A @ 20kHz
- Diameter22mm
- Height Seated (Max)1.260 32.00mm
- Length30mm
- RoHS StatusROHS3 Compliant
